TQ01 Drone Detection and Defense System Product Model: TQ01 Product Overview The TQ01 is a drone detector with drone intrusion alarm, identification, direction-finding and networking location capabilities. One signal device detects and finds drone direction. Multiple TQ01s network to locate drones via TDOA (time difference of arrival) algorithm. The CH09 is a highly flexible drone detection device that supports vehicle-mounted deployment. Its antenna can be conveniently installed on the vehicle roof, while the main unit is placed inside the vehicle. This compact and stable design ensures reliable real-time drone detection during movement. It provides strong mobility and adaptability for mobile airspace security monitoring, making it an ideal solution for dynamic anti-drone applications.
